HSBC Holdings plc, founded in 1865 as the Hongkong and Shanghai Banking Corporation by Sir Thomas Sutherland to finance trade in East Asia, is a British multinational bank headquartered in London, managing trillions in assets as one of the world’s largest banking and financial services organizations. Operating in over 60 countries with a strong emphasis on Asia—where it generates much of its revenue—HSBC offers retail banking, wealth management, commercial banking, and global markets services to more than 40 million customers, supported by around 214,000 employees as of late 2024. Known for its international network and resilience through crises like the 1997 Asian financial downturn, HSBC has pivoted under Group CEO Noel Quinn (since 2020) to accelerate digital transformation and sustainability goals, targeting net-zero emissions by 2050. Despite challenges like geopolitical tensions and regulatory pressures, HSBC remains a cornerstone of global finance, leveraging its heritage as a trade financier into a modern, Asia-centric banking powerhouse.

HSBC Holdings's Q4 2018 Portfolio in Review

As of Q4 2018, HSBC Holdings held 2,820 positions worth $54.1B, down 13% from $62.2B the previous quarter. Its ten largest holdings account for 18% of the portfolio.

HSBC Holdings's Q4 2018 filing shows 296 new, 1,214 increased, 887 reduced and 209 closed positions. Its largest new stake was Linde: 4,324,491 shares worth $675M. The largest sale was BeOne Medicines Ltd, an estimated $348M.

By sector, the portfolio is most concentrated in Consumer Discretionary at 12% of assets, down from 14% a quarter earlier, followed by Technology and Financials.
